To ensure that NSFW content on here doesn't get exposed to minors or people who do not consent to viewing of such material (as toots here can appear on other instances), we will be switching over everyone's publishing settings "always mark media as sensitive" to on to reflect the new defaults.

Don't worry, all your content is still there! If you'd like to see all sensitive content by default, you can enable it in your Settings -> Preferences at the bottom: Always show media marked as sensitive
